Tomas Castano has shown his work in group exhibitions in several countries such as Germany, Netherlands, India, USA, Germany, Ireland, Rumanía, France, Portugal, Taiwan, México, Argentina, Japan, Italy, Korea and numerous solo and group exhibitions in Spain. His works are in private collections of Spain, México, India, France, Puerto Rico, USA, Costa Rica and Korea.
In 2012 he was invited by The General Electric Company, USA to take part of the exhibition GE's 2012 Hispanic Heritage Month Art Exhibition. He was invited to participate in the Ibero-American Art Fair Seoul 2012 and 2013. In 2015 it was selected to exhibit in the most important event in Asia ART REVOLUTION TAIPEI (Taiwán). He has been selected as a finalist for Art Revolution Taipei Competition 2017.
